A gel polymer electrolyte obtained by … Web1 feb. 2024 · In this study, a lithium argyrodite electrolyte doped with both chlorine and bromine with a composition of Li 6 PS 5 Cl 0.5 Br 0.5 was synthesized via mechanical milling followed by annealing. The bulk conductivity of this material was higher than either of the single halogen Li 6 PS 5 Cl/Br analogues.

WebThe lithium metal halide Li a -M-X 6 can be classified as Li a -M-Cl 6, Li a -M-Cl 4, and Li a -M-Cl 8 based on the substitution of the Li ions with different transition metal elements. Among these, the Li a -M-X 6 and Li a -M-X 4 electrolytes have been widely investigated because of their high ionic conductivities of up to 10 −3 S·cm −1.
